A commercial toilet is defined by its flushometer valve system and high-traffic design, not its price tag or size.
When you walk into an airport restroom or a stadium concourse, the toilet you use probably doesn’t have a tank. That’s the single biggest difference between residential and commercial fixtures. The flushometer system pushes water from the supply line directly into the bowl at high pressure, which delivers a strong, complete flush without waiting for a tank to refill. That distinction matters if you’re replacing fixtures in a business, a rental property, or a high-use home bathroom.
How Flushometer Systems Define Commercial Toilets
Flushometer-valve toilets connect straight to the building’s water supply line. When you press the handle or button, the valve opens and pressurized water — typically 35 to 80 psi of static pressure — surges through the flush valve and into the bowl.
Because there’s no tank, commercial toilets handle back-to-back use far better than residential models. They also make maintenance simpler: fewer moving parts inside the bowl, and the flush valve sits outside where a plumber can reach it without removing the fixture. The EPA’s WaterSense program groups these fixtures under “flushometer-valve toilets” used in public, commercial, institutional, and industrial restrooms.
Construction and Design Differences
Commercial models are built from heavier materials and engineered for durability rather than household comfort. Several traits show up consistently across manufacturer spec sheets:
- Elongated bowls are standard in most commercial lines, often with ADA-friendly designs built in.
- Higher water surface areas help keep the bowl cleaner between flushes —
- Larger trapways (2″ or wider) reduce clogging under heavy use.
- Floor-mount designs with standard 10″ or 12″ rough-ins fit most commercial construction.
You’ll find these fixtures in airports, theaters, stadiums, schools, office buildings, hotels, restaurants, malls, and healthcare facilities — anywhere restrooms see constant traffic. Specs, Rough-Ins, and Compliance Gotchas
Commercial toilet specs vary more than most buyers expect. Toto’s CT705ULNG-01 lists a 1.0 gallons-per-flush rating with a siphon jet flush, a 17-1/2″ bowl height, and a 10–12″ rough-in that fits either configuration. Always verify the exact dimensions for the model you’re considering.
Three common mistakes trip up buyers. First, assuming every commercial toilet meets ADA standards — Neo-Metro states plainly that only its 8956-ADA model in that line qualifies. Second, mixing up bowl height with installed seat height; ADA guidance targets a 17–19″ seat height above the floor, which depends on both the bowl and the seat you install. Third, forgetting the flush valve: on many commercial models, including Neo-Metro’s 8956, the valve is sold separately.
Key specs from commercial toilet documentation:
| Model / Fixture | Flush Type | Notable Specs |
|---|---|---|
| Kohler Highcliff Ultra (K-PR96057-T4D) | Flushometer siphon | 35–80 psi pressure, 12″ rough-in, 2-1/8″ trapway |
| Toto CT705ULNG-01 | Siphon jet | 1.0 GPF, 17-1/2″ bowl height, 10–12″ rough-in |
| Sirène (Home Depot) | Tankless | 1.6 GPF, 2″ trapway, 10″ or 12″ rough-in |
| Neo-Metro 8956 | Flush valve | 1″ supply line, valve sold separately, only 8956-ADA is compliant |
Plumbing requirements matter just as much as the fixture itself. Commercial flushometers need adequate supply pressure and the right drain configuration — Before buying, check your building’s supply pressure and drain layout against the manufacturer’s requirements.
